Narcotics Cell Seizes Cocaine Worth Rs 2.81L 

PUNE: The officers of Customs Narcotics Cell has seized 35.20 grams of cocaine valued Rs 2.81 lakh from a Nigerian national in Undri on Sunday.

As per information based on specific information regarding trafficking of Narcotics Drugs, officers of Customs Narcotics Cell searched the residential premises of a Nigerian National, identified as Samson Vincent Maxwell, located at Undri on Sunday.

“Search of residential society at Undri under panchanama resulted in the recovery of white coloured substance confirmed as cocaine, a narcotics drug by Samson Vincent Maxwell. The contraband Cocaine weighing 35.20 grams valued at Ra 2.81 lakhs in the illicit market, along with other articles like digital weighing scale used for weighing of the contraband cocaine, the passport of the accused and other evidence recovered from the said premises during search has been seized under panchanama on September 22,” said a press statement released by Customs Joint Commissioner Vaishali Patange. 

Samson Vincent Maxwell admitted to his crime of procurement, possession of cocaine for sale in Pune.
